Daniel Boone Poem. 1813.
[Boone, Daniel]
Bryan, Daniel.
The Mountain Muse: Comprising The Adventures Of Daniel Boone: And The Power Of
Virtuous And Refined Beauty.
17 x 11 cm. (6.7 x 4.3 inches). (14)15-252(12-subscriber list) pp. Original
full tree with gilt banding and black title label with gilt entitlement.
Foxing throughout. Minor cracking of boards and hinges. A handsome copy
complete with half titles and the 12 page subscriber list and bound in a tree
calf leather binding, probably Virginian. Harrisonburg (Virginia): Printed for
the Author: By Davidson & Bourne. 1813. - - -
“A lengthy exposition in verse of the daring deeds of the valiant hero.” - Miner.
The author was “a relative (of Boone's) by marriage.” - DAB.
This book is notable as one of the earliest American attempts to set Western
scenes and pioneer romance to verse. This is the first edition. Coleman,
#786.
Miner's “Daniel Boone: Contribution Toward A Bibliography Of Writings
Concerning Daniel Boone.” Rusk I, p. 122. Sabin, #8787.
Shaw and Shoemaker, #28029. Wegelin, #889..
